Block

#20,949,885
Block Number
20,949,885 @ 02/20/2025, 05:02:10
Status
Finalized
ID
0x013fab7d3afe3e866d7dd60128d12b5077d2a1d32208f6f3fe8483c41da5e477
Transactions
Gas Used
4586321/40000000 (11.47% Used)
Total Score
2,045,345,920 (+98)
Rewards
18.09 VTHO